Войти
Регистрация
Спроси ai-bota
В
Все
Х
Химия
В
Видео-ответы
А
Алгебра
Г
Геометрия
О
ОБЖ
Д
Другие предметы
У
Українська література
Р
Русский язык
Б
Беларуская мова
У
Українська мова
Э
Экономика
Ф
Физика
М
Математика
Ф
Французский язык
Г
География
И
Информатика
М
МХК
О
Окружающий мир
П
Психология
Н
Немецкий язык
О
Обществознание
П
Право
И
История
М
Музыка
Л
Литература
Қ
Қазақ тiлi
Б
Биология
А
Английский язык
Показать больше
Показать меньше
Eugeniatochko
16.11.2022 08:54 •
Информатика
Найти среднне арифметическое элементов массива, расположенных после первого положительного элемента массива
Ответ:
Викусёк1101
07.10.2020 20:05
// PascalABC.NET 3.3, сборка 1625 от 17.01.2018
// Внимание! Если программа не работает, обновите версию!
begin
var a:=ArrRandom(ReadInteger('n='),-50,50); a.Println;
Writeln(a[a.FindIndex(x->x>0)+1:].Average)
end.
Пример
n= 13
-7 32 -26 39 27 12 -15 -27 -20 39 -7 29 2
4.81818181818182
0,0
(0 оценок)
Ответ:
mrsdyy
07.10.2020 20:05
На C++ если надо
#include <iostream>using namespace std;int main(){ float mas[9]={-5,-1,2,3,-1,6,1,-1}; float sum=0; bool a=false; int counter=0; for(int i=0;i<8;i++){ if(mas[i]>0&&!a){ a=true; i++; } if(a){ cout<<mas[i]<<endl; sum+=mas[i]; counter++; } } cout<<sum/counter<<endl; return 0;}
0,0
(0 оценок)
Популярные вопросы: Информатика
Карина28022802
05.02.2022 17:23
Составить блок схему алгоритма. поместится ли сфера радиуса r в куб со стороной a....
lenavel97
07.07.2022 22:09
Составить блок - схему алгоритма. дана площадь круга s. вычислите длину окружности....
grasdas
08.02.2022 01:30
Опиши результат выполнения клавиш клавиатуры в текстовой программе: shift+ . ,shift+ 1 ,shift+ a...
ekozhuhova
08.02.2022 01:30
Составить программу формирующую двухмерный массив 10^10 заполненный нулями,затем вывести на экран,затем преобразовать таким образом чтобы элементы главной диагонали были...
volck223
23.05.2021 21:01
5. Продолжите фразу «Человек воспринимает информацию...», A) только с зрения;В) только с слуха;С) всеми пятью органами чувств;D) только с вкуса и осязания;E) с мозга.0...
DiGribosha
23.05.2021 21:01
Известно, что вероятность появления пробела в текстах на русском языке составляет 0,174, а в английских - 0,196. Определите среднюю длину слова в обоих языках....
irinalove2
16.12.2022 07:31
ПАМАГИ С ДОМАШКОЙ Я АТМЕТИЛА ВСЕ ЧТО НАДА С ДОМАШКОЙ...
fheeubeujdshebj
22.09.2020 12:33
Составьте цитатный план рассказа а.и. золотой петух ....
Egor4ik42
22.09.2020 12:33
Спо с какой силой земля притягивает к себе железный шар объемом 200см3. плотность железа 7800кг/м3...
nastyauymionova
02.06.2020 21:05
Два пункта между которыми расстояние 5 км ч одновременно навстречу друг другу выехали два велосипедиста один двигался со скоростью 12 км ч а второй в два раза меньше через...
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ota
Оформи подписку
О НАС
О нас
Блог
Карьера
Условия пользования
Авторское право
Политика конфиденциальности
Политика использования файлов cookie
Предпочтения cookie-файлов
СООБЩЕСТВО
Сообщество
Для школ
Родителям
Кодекс чести
Правила сообщества
Insights
Стань помощником
ПОМОЩЬ
Зарегистрируйся
Центр помощи
Центр безопасности
Договор о конфиденциальности полученной информации
App
Начни делиться знаниями
Вход
Регистрация
Что ты хочешь узнать?
// Внимание! Если программа не работает, обновите версию!
begin
var a:=ArrRandom(ReadInteger('n='),-50,50); a.Println;
Writeln(a[a.FindIndex(x->x>0)+1:].Average)
end.
Пример
n= 13
-7 32 -26 39 27 12 -15 -27 -20 39 -7 29 2
4.81818181818182
#include <iostream>using namespace std;int main(){ float mas[9]={-5,-1,2,3,-1,6,1,-1}; float sum=0; bool a=false; int counter=0; for(int i=0;i<8;i++){ if(mas[i]>0&&!a){ a=true; i++; } if(a){ cout<<mas[i]<<endl; sum+=mas[i]; counter++; } } cout<<sum/counter<<endl; return 0;}